|  | #ifndef _SOFT_FLOAT | 
|  | #define MXCSR_DAZ (1 << 6)	/* Enable denormals are zero mode */ | 
|  | #define MXCSR_FTZ (1 << 15)	/* Enable flush to zero mode */ | 
|  |  | 
|  | #ifndef __x86_64__ | 
|  | /* All 64-bit targets have SSE and DAZ; | 
|  | only check them explicitly for 32-bit ones. */ | 
|  | #include "cpuid.h" | 
|  |  | 
|  | __attribute__ ((target("fxsr,sse"))) | 
|  | static void | 
|  | /* The i386 ABI only requires 4-byte stack alignment, so this is necessary | 
|  | to make sure the fxsave struct gets correct alignment. | 
|  | See PR27537 and PR28621.  */ | 
|  | __attribute__ ((force_align_arg_pointer)) | 
|  | set_fast_math_sse (unsigned int edx) | 
|  | { | 
|  | unsigned int mxcsr; | 
|  |  | 
|  | if (edx & bit_FXSAVE) | 
|  | { | 
|  | /* Check if DAZ is available.  */ | 
|  | struct | 
|  | { | 
|  | unsigned short cwd; | 
|  | unsigned short swd; | 
|  | unsigned short twd; | 
|  | unsigned short fop; | 
|  | unsigned int fip; | 
|  | unsigned int fcs; | 
|  | unsigned int foo; | 
|  | unsigned int fos; | 
|  | unsigned int mxcsr; | 
|  | unsigned int mxcsr_mask; | 
|  | unsigned int st_space[32]; | 
|  | unsigned int xmm_space[32]; | 
|  | unsigned int padding[56]; | 
|  | } __attribute__ ((aligned (16))) fxsave; | 
|  |  | 
|  | /* This is necessary since some implementations of FXSAVE | 
|  | do not modify reserved areas within the image.  */ | 
|  | fxsave.mxcsr_mask = 0; | 
|  |  | 
|  | __builtin_ia32_fxsave (&fxsave); | 
|  |  | 
|  | mxcsr = fxsave.mxcsr; | 
|  |  | 
|  | if (fxsave.mxcsr_mask & MXCSR_DAZ) | 
|  | mxcsr |= MXCSR_DAZ; | 
|  | } | 
|  | else | 
|  | mxcsr = __builtin_ia32_stmxcsr (); | 
|  |  | 
|  | mxcsr |= MXCSR_FTZ; | 
|  | __builtin_ia32_ldmxcsr (mxcsr); | 
|  | } | 
|  | #endif | 
|  |  | 
|  | static void __attribute__((constructor)) | 
|  | set_fast_math (void) | 
|  | { | 
|  | #ifndef __x86_64__ | 
|  | unsigned int eax, ebx, ecx, edx; | 
|  |  | 
|  | if (!__get_cpuid (1, &eax, &ebx, &ecx, &edx)) | 
|  | return; | 
|  |  | 
|  | if (edx & bit_SSE) | 
|  | set_fast_math_sse (edx); | 
|  | #else | 
|  | unsigned int mxcsr = __builtin_ia32_stmxcsr (); | 
|  | mxcsr |= MXCSR_DAZ | MXCSR_FTZ; | 
|  | __builtin_ia32_ldmxcsr (mxcsr); | 
|  | #endif | 
|  | } | 
|  | #endif |
